What is Gym Management Software?
Gym management software is an all-in-one digital tool that helps fitness centers, gyms, and health clubs automate administrative tasks, improve member engagement, and optimize operations. These platforms often include features such as:
- Membership and billing management
- Class and trainer scheduling
- Automated communication (emails, reminders, notifications)
- Attendance tracking
- Point of Sale (POS) integration
- Performance analytics and reporting
- Mobile app access for members
By integrating these functionalities into a single platform, gym owners and managers can focus on delivering a top-tier fitness experience without getting bogged down by administrative headaches.
How Gym Management Software Benefits Fitness Businesses
1. Streamlined Operations and Time Savings
Manual record-keeping and spreadsheets are time-consuming and prone to errors. Gym management software automates processes such as sign-ups, renewals, and payments, freeing up staff time for more valuable interactions with members.
2. Enhanced Member Experience
A seamless check-in process, personalized workout recommendations, and automated reminders contribute to a better member experience. Many platforms also offer mobile apps, allowing members to book classes, track their progress, and interact with trainers on the go.
3. Improved Retention and Engagement
Retention is a major challenge in the fitness industry. With features like automated follow-ups, loyalty programs, and personalized communication, gym management software helps keep members engaged and motivated.
4. Data-Driven Decision Making
Detailed reports on attendance, revenue, and member behavior allow gym owners to make informed decisions. Identifying peak hours, class popularity, and membership trends can help in optimizing staff schedules and marketing strategies.
5. Financial Efficiency
Automated invoicing, billing, and payment processing reduce human errors and ensure timely payments. Integration with accounting software further simplifies financial management.
Challenges of Implementing Gym Management Software
- Initial Cost and Learning Curve: Investing in a high-quality platform can be expensive, and staff may require training to use the software effectively. Choosing a user-friendly system with robust customer support can ease the transition.
- Data Security Concerns: With sensitive member information stored digitally, security is a top priority. Opting for a platform with strong encryption, secure payment gateways, and compliance with data protection regulations is essential.
- Integration with Existing Systems: If a gym already uses other software for accounting, marketing, or customer relationship management (CRM), ensuring seamless integration can be a challenge. Choosing a software solution that supports third-party integrations can help.
FAQs
Is gym software only for large fitness centers?
No, gym management software is beneficial for businesses of all sizes, including boutique studios, personal training facilities, and large franchises.
How much does the software cost?
Pricing varies based on features, number of members, and provider. Some platforms offer monthly subscriptions, while others charge per user or location.
Can I customize the software to fit my gym’s unique needs?
Yes, many providers offer customizable solutions that allow gym owners to tailor features according to their business model.
What if my staff is not tech-savvy?
Look for software with an intuitive interface and strong customer support. Many providers offer training sessions and help centers to assist with onboarding.
Will the software help with marketing?
Yes, many platforms include marketing tools such as email campaigns, promotions, referral programs, and social media integration to help attract and retain members.
